Optimizing Bitcoin Core for Self-Custody Wallets: Choosing the Right Index

When setting up a new full node for self-custody wallets, choosing the right index in Bitcoin Core can be an overwhelming task. With numerous indices available, it is important to understand their purpose and impact on wallet performance. In this article, we will go over the benefits of each index and help you decide which one is best for your needs.

What are Bitcoin Core indices?

Bitcoin Core is free, open-source software that allows users to create full nodes that allow them to run their own copies of the Bitcoin network. The core part refers to the Bitcoin protocol itself, while the “node” part refers to the application running on top of it. Each index in Bitcoin Core represents a specific aspect of the protocol.

Index Overview

Here is a quick summary of all the available indexes:

Optimizing Wallet Rescans

To speed up wallet rescans, you should enable the BLK and TXZ indexes. Here’s why:

Choosing the Right Index

When deciding between these indexes, consider your specific needs:

Conclusion

Choosing the right index in Bitcoin Core is critical to optimizing the performance of self-custody wallets. Understanding the purpose and benefits of each index will help you make an informed decision about which one to enable. In this article, we have explored the various indexes available and provided guidance on choosing the right index for your needs.

Remember, when choosing the right index, you need to consider factors such as your specific use case, wallet requirements, and performance priorities. Experimenting with different options will help you find the best balance between speed, security, and wallet functionality.

Tips and Recommendations

By reading this article and understanding the benefits of each Bitcoin Core index, you will be well on your way to creating a secure, efficient, and scalable self-custody wallet. Happy building!

Metamask Walletconnect Connection Event

发表评论

您的电子邮箱地址不会被公开。